- W3215522982 abstract "Abstract Compared to conventional heterogeneous catalysis, membrane catalysis can facilitate in situ removal of inhibiting species on a catalyst, therefore effectively increases the reaction rate. Herein, kinetically controlled decomposition of N 2 O was studied employing a La 0.2 Sr 0.8 Ti 0.2 Fe 0.8 O 3–δ (LSTF) perovskite membrane, and the direct catalytic N 2 O decomposition over membrane surface was compared with membrane catalysis of N 2 O decomposition involving in situ oxygen removal. In the case of membrane catalysis, oxygen produced from N 2 O conversion can be in situ removed by using a LSTF oxygen‐permeable membrane, thus increasing the amount of surface active sites for N 2 O decomposition. By sweeping hydrogen at one side of the membrane to consume the permeated oxygen from the other side N 2 O conversion was improved." @default.
